Opening in late 2006, Sydney Wildlife World will showcase Australia’s unique and bizarre flora and fauna, right in the heart of Darling Harbour.

Take a walk on the wild side and jump into Wallaby cliffs with the Yellow-footed rock wallabies, and meet one of Australia’s cutest national icons, the koala.

Marvel at Australia’s bizarre creepy crawlies or see the scales and tails of our unique reptiles. Adjust your eyes and find out what the possums and quolls get up to after dark in the Nocturnal house, or look out into the red heart of Australia and see how our mammals have adapted to survive in this country’s harsh climate.

Be dazzled by scores of colourful butterflies, and explore Flight Canyon and discover which birds live within the heights of a forest canopy and the amazing calling sounds they make.

Allow yourself to be completely immersed within this world class exhibit, where animals will be living within their natural habitats and ecosystems, such as the spectacular two-storey aviary and butterfly house, the canopies of which can be seen from a distance outside the building.
